Abstract

PURPOSE: To obtain sufficient reliability in the sealing performance for the structure of attaching a liquid crystal display or the related parts. CONSTITUTION: An electronic unit 22 is composed of a circuit board 11 for operation control, case 6 for storing this circuit board 11, liquid crystal display(LCD) 13 laminated on the outer surface of the bottom of this case 6, and cover 19 fixed on the case 6 so as to cover the LCD 13. The electronic unit 22 is pressed against a cosmetic panel 4, which holds the outer circumference of the cover 19 together with the case 6. In addition, the front face of the cosmetic panel 4 is provided with the LCD 13; the cover 19 is fixed on the cosmetic panel 4 so as to cover the LCD 13; and the circuit board 11 for operation control is stored inside an enclosure that is formed inward in the cosmetic panel 4. In these instances, the cover 19 may be integrally molded with the case 6 or the cosmetic panel 4.
